Screven city, Georgia Per Capita Income By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on December 3, 2023.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Per Capita Income for Screven city, GA was $18,930.

By Race: The Black Alone racial group had the highest per capita income in Screven city, GA ($19.90K), followed by White Alone ($18.84K). The racial group with the lowest per capita income was Two or More Races ($16.64K).

By Ethnicity: The per capita income of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was ($19.97K), and that of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was ($18.45K).
